| Welcome to CyberCareers Did you know:  70% of all IT jobs are to be found in non-IT firms?  Health care and banking/financial industries 
							are two of the biggest growth areas for IT jobs! The year 2003 has seen a continued slowing in the demand for IT jobs across the U.S.  The Information 
							Technology Association of America's annual IT workforce report suggests continued slower, steadier growth 
							rather than the wildly expanding growth of the 90s. But, IT is still one of the fastest growing job areas in the 
							nation.  It's still a great field to go into.  Take a look at the ITAA's 2003 Executive Summary
